15695043
0xc84ae551bdf1da624682063164551a8b26ad86f69f3c4370465e9e257c528240
Transactions0
Height15695043
Confirmations473976
Timestamp40 days 6 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xdcfe5ddd1b645099
Bits
Difficulty0x2b2b7925